Latest Patents

Among his latest inventions are the crystalline forms of 4-(5-(4,7-dimethylbenzofuran-2-yl)-1,2,4-oxadiazol-3-yl)benzoic acid, commonly referred to as 'BHBA-001'. This invention focuses on the development of selective retinoic acid receptor beta (RARβ) agonists, specifically targeting RARβ2. The therapeutic applications of this invention are vast, especially in promoting neurite development and regeneration, which is crucial for treating spinal cord injuries and other neurological conditions.
